Went to MicroCenter; they can't repair the printer, so it's a warranty replacement.
They don't have the PowerSpec 3D X in stock, so it's a warranty credit refund.
They have the 'Pro' version in stock. The PowerSpec absolutely is a FlashForge printer re-badge, the Pro is a FlashForge Creator X Pro.
The clearance price on the Pro is US$200 LESS than the credit on the 3D X!
